Are their any capital gains tax implications for selling my home if I have titled my home into my Living Trust Plus™?

0

No. The capital gains tax implications of selling a home from the trust are no different than if you sold it yourself as an individual. The Living Trust Plus™ does not affect the $250k capital gains exclusion available to each owner on the sale of a primary residence.
